/*
* Directory - a class interface to Unix directory operations.
*/
#ifndef direct_h
#define direct_h
#include <InterViews/boolean.h>
class Directory {
public:
Directory(const char* name);
~Directory();
boolean LoadDirectory(const char*);
const char* Normalize(const char*);
const char* ValidDirectories(const char*);
int Index(const char*);
const char* File(int index);
int Count();
boolean IsADirectory(const char*);
private:
const char* Home(const char* = nil);
const char* ElimDot(const char*);
const char* ElimDotDot(const char*);
const char* InterpSlashSlash(const char*);
const char* InterpTilde(const char*);
const char* ExpandTilde(const char*, int);
const char* RealPath(const char*);
boolean Reset(char*);
private:
class DirectoryRep* rep_;
};
#endif
